Follow these professional procedures to identify, diagnose, and rectify vertical alignment errors during brick masonry construction:
Place a long spirit level or plumb rule against the brick face. Measure the exact deviation from true vertical to determine if the wall is leaning inward or outward.
Most alignment errors originate at the corners. Verify that corner leads are plumb and square using string lines pulled tightly between profiles.
If minor corrections are required over several courses, slightly taper the thickness of the horizontal mortar bed joints to bring the wall back to true vertical.
If a wall section is significantly out of plumb beyond structural safety tolerances, the affected courses must be taken down and relaid correctly.

Implement these professional site guidelines to prevent vertical errors before they happen:
Always build and check your corner leads three to four courses ahead of the main wall line, using them as reliable reference points.
Stretch durable nylon string lines tightly for every course to prevent sagging in the middle of long wall spans.
Mark brick and mortar course heights clearly on wooden storey poles to keep horizontal levels uniform across all elevations.
